Last post from me this evening.

Again looking at radar and reports its tricky working out what will happen especially as the radar is playing up. Seems everything from rain, freezing rain, sleet, heavy snow is possible and again from reports its the intensity of the precip that is deciding this. I read a report of someone witnessing the temps dropping from 1.5C to 0.8C due to heavy snow falling.

A few cm so far tonight on top of the 4 inches still laying from previous falls. No thaw this evening whatsoever and the rain that fell was freezing rain.

So in the morning you could find slight accumulations, a thaw, or even heavy falls! Seems its a Lotto tonight and its who gets lucky with the heaviest precip.

Typically in Rushden we are 0.5-1C colder than in Bedford, my son is at nursery in Melchborne and the one morning this week when the cloud did break, the car thermometer read -11C at 8am there. Once down Kimbolton Road into Bedford town centre it was -2C. Rushden is a much bigger town nowadays, but on a level playing field does get more snow. More rural and 200ft higher.
